Daniel Drinkwater is an English professional footballer who most recently played for Premier League club Chelsea as a midfielder. After graduating from Manchester United’s youth system, he spent time on loan with Huddersfield Town, Cardiff City, Watford, and Barnsley.

Danny Drinkwater Professional Career

Drinkwater, who was born in Manchester, joined the Manchester United academy at the age of nine and rose through the ranks before earning a trainee contract in July 2006. Drinkwater made 27 appearances and scored two goals for Manchester United’s under-18 team in his first season at the club. That same season, he made his reserve team debut, coming off the bench to replace Ritchie Jones in a 5-2 Premier Reserve League win over Wigan Athletic at home. Drinkwater consolidated his position in the under-18s team the following season while increasing his presence in the reserves.

Drinkwater came on as a 56th-minute substitute for Rodrigo Possebon in the 2008 Lancashire Senior Cup final against Liverpool on July 31, 2008, before scoring the game-winning goal three minutes from full-time.Drinkwater became a regular in the reserve team during the 2008-09 season, appearing in 18 games and scoring twice.

He was called up to the Manchester United first team at the end of the season for their dead rubber league match against Hull City on May 24, 2009. He was listed on the bench but did not appear on the field.Drinkwater signed a five-year contract with Premier League champions Chelsea on September 1, 2017, for a fee of £35 million.

Due to a thigh injury that had previously kept him out, he made his debut in the last 16 of the EFL Cup on October 25, playing an hour in a 2-1 home win over Everton. On November 25, Drinkwater made his Premier League debut for Chelsea in a 1-1 draw against Liverpool at Anfield. In a 5-0 home win over Stoke City on December 30, he scored his first and only goal for Chelsea, a well-executed half-volley.

In his first season at Chelsea, he appeared in 22 games across all competitions, including four in the Blues’ FA Cup triumph. However, due to injury, Drinkwater was unable to compete in the final against his old club Manchester United. Drinkwater made no league appearances in the 2018-19 season after the arrival of new manager Maurizio Sarri. His only appearance in all competitions came in August 2018 during the FA Community Shield against Manchester City.

Drinkwater agreed to a loan deal with Turkish club Kasmpaşa until the end of the season on January 18, 2021.On February 28, he made his debut as a substitute against Göztepe. Drinkwater joined Reading on loan until the end of the season on August 30, 2021.On November 27, 2021, he scored his first goal for the club in a 3-2 win over Swansea City. On June 10, 2022, Chelsea announced that Drinkwater would leave the club when his contract expired at the end of the month.
